Why Omega‑3 Fatty Acids Are Important for Coronary heart and Vascular Well being

For a few years now, now we have adopted the research and suggestions on vascular well being and constantly taken high-dose omega-3 fatty acids.

Dean and I each take 3 grams (3000 mg) each day, and it appears to be working! Pax will get them too, and his each day dose is 1500mg.

And that’s not simply based mostly on my private perception — it’s backed by lots of good science. 

Analysis by the American Coronary heart Affiliation reveals that omega-3s (particularly EPA and DHA) help wholesome triglyceride ranges, assist defend blood vessels, and help general cardiovascular perform.

And a examine revealed final November discovered that folks with the best ranges of EPA and DHA of their blood had almost a 20% decrease danger of dying from coronary heart illness, and so they additionally had fewer main coronary heart issues general, in comparison with individuals with the bottom ranges.¹

Listed here are just a few of the various methods omega-3s guard and defend the cardiovascular system: 

How Omega‑3 Helps the Cardiovascular System (for You and Your Canine)

They assist defend blood vessels

EPA and DHA assist hold the liner of your blood vessels (the endothelium) wholesome and practical. Extra elastic vessels deal with blood circulation higher, put much less pressure on the center, and are much less inclined to break and plaque buildup over time.

In different phrases, the correct omega-3s are scientifically confirmed to cut back the probabilities of coronary heart assaults.²

They enhance blood fats steadiness

Omega-3s are well-known for serving to decrease triglycerides, a sort of lipids linked to larger coronary heart illness danger when elevated. Decrease triglycerides = much less stress on the center and arteries.³ 

They settle down acute and continual irritation

Persistent, low-grade irritation performs an enormous position in coronary heart illness and artery harm. EPA and DHA assist shift the physique towards a much less inflammatory state, which helps blood vessels and coronary heart tissue keep wholesome for the lengthy haul.

They help steady coronary heart rhythm

Omega-3 fatty acids are important constructing blocks of cardiac cells. They help common coronary heart rhythm and make sure the electrical impulses are steady. That is one purpose omega-3s are related to a decrease danger of harmful coronary heart arrhythmia.

They help more healthy blood circulation

Omega-3s will help make blood platelets much less sticky, which helps blood optimum blood circulation and reduces the chance of undesirable clot formation that may set off coronary heart assaults or strokes.

 

Why Most Canine (and Folks) Want Omega‑3 Dietary supplements

Sadly, most North Individuals aren’t getting almost sufficient omega-3s from weight loss plan alone. 

In actual fact, a big examine taking a look at omega-3 standing across the globe discovered that folks in the USA and Canada are likely to have the bottom ranges of EPA and DHA of any area on the planet, even in comparison with different developed nations.⁴

That’s an enormous deal, as a result of low omega-3 standing has been linked to larger danger of heart problems.

How lengthy does it take to see advantages from omega‑3 supplementation?

Human research present that modifications in blood triglycerides and inflammatory markers can start inside weeks of standard omega‑3 consumption. For structural and vascular advantages, the actual influence is seen over months and years of constant use

How can I inform if an omega‑3 product is top of the range if it’s not from Dr. Dobias?

Search for a clearly acknowledged EPA + DHA quantity per teaspoon or capsule, clear sourcing (wild, low‑trophic species), third‑occasion testing, and packaging that protects from oxidation (darkish glass, nitrogen safety). Keep away from merchandise with a powerful rancid scent, unclear origin, plastic packaging or no lab‑testing data.
